# Carlos Part
class PhysicalMemoryTable:
def __init__(self, parameters):
self.__parameters = parameters
self.__free_pages = set(range(self.__parameters.get_physical_system_page_number(), self.__parameters.get_physical_page_number()))
self.__owner = {page: None for page in self.__free_pages} # physical_page -> virtual_page (or None)
def get_free_page(self):
if not self.__free_pages:
return None
return self.__free_pages.pop()
def add_free_page(self, page_number):
self.__free_pages.add(page_number)
self.__owner[page_number] = None
def get_free_page_count(self):
return len(self.__free_pages)
def assign_page(self, physical_page, virtual_page):
self.__owner[physical_page] = virtual_page
def get_owner(self, physical_page):
return self.__owner.get(physical_page)
def get_allocated_pages(self):
return [physical_page for physical_page, virtual_page in self.__owner.items() if virtual_page is not None]
def reset_memory(self):
self.__free_pages = set(range(self.__parameters.get_physical_system_page_number(), self.__parameters.get_physical_page_number()))
self.__owner = {page: None for page in self.__free_pages}
